DLC Buyer Guide
Hello, if I buy the 2020-2022 Season Pass DLC, what else should i get if I want everything?
Originally posted by PLAYLIFE:
To get everything you either buy:

1) "Automobilista 2 All-Inclusive Bundle"

2) "Automobilista 2 All-Inclusive Bundle for SP Owners"

Choose whichever will cost less.
